DB9 Female D-Type Connector 9-Pin 2 Row The D-Type Connector 9-Pin Breakout board is designed to provide easy access to all nine pins of a standard D-Sub 9 connector. Instead of soldering directly to the connector, the breakout board exposes each pin to labeled solder pads, allowing fast wiring and reliable signal routing. It is commonly used for serial communication interfaces such as RS-232. This breakout adapter is ideal for development, testing, troubleshooting, and industrial installations. It simplifies custom cable creation and system integration by clearly marking each pin on the PCB, reducing wiring mistakes. The sturdy PCB construction and metal-shielded D-Sub connector ensure durability and stable connections in lab and industrial environments. Features: Standard DB9 D-Sub interface. All 9 pins fully accessible. Clearly labeled PCB pin numbering. Compact and durable PCB design. Easy soldering or terminal connection. Suitable for serial communication wiring. Strong mechanical connector mounting. Ideal for prototyping and debugging.
